A ticking or rattling noise coming from the belt area of a 1997 Ford Probe could be indicative of a few issues. Common causes include a worn or loose serpentine belt, a failing tensioner, or a malfunctioning accessory pulley (such as the alternator or Power Steering pump). It’s advisable to inspect the belt for signs of wear and ensure that all pulleys and tensioners are functioning properly. If the noise persists, consulting a mechanic for a thorough diagnosis would be wise.
